Auction Details

Richmond Auctions presents an incredible two-day Fall 2024 Premier Firearms & Sportsman Advertising Auction on November 15 & 16, 2024. This auction features nearly 600 collector firearms and 400 lots of antique outdoor advertising and collectibles. The firearms include exceptional shotguns, rifles and handguns from Colt, Fox, Parker Brothers, Winchester, Browning, Weatherby, Savage, Beretta, Smith & Wesson, Remington and more. An assortment of rare outdoor advertising including Winchester signs, five panel displays, posters, calendars, shotshell boxes and salesman dummy samples will be sold alongside these guns. This sale also features a unique section of seldom seen Winchester sporting goods and outdoor products on Day 1.
